LUNDIN PETROLEUM SPUDS EXPLORATION WELL IN PAYS DU SAULNOIS IN FRANCE

Lundin Petroleum AB ("Lundin Petroleum") is pleased to announce that the exploration well Vaxy-1 in Pays du Saulnois in the east region of France, has spudded.


The exploration well, with a vertical depth of 2,100 meters, is targeting the upper Carboniferous reservoir.The Vaxy prospect has unrisked gross prospective recoverable gas resources of about a half trillion cubic feet (approximately 90 million barrels of oil equivalent).

Lundin Petroleum has signed a farm-out agreement with GDF SUEZ where Lundin Petroleum will transfer a 50 percent interest of the Pays du Saulnois licence to GDF SUEZ. Lundin Petroleum will retain the remaining 50 percent and operatorship. The agreement is subject to governmental approval.

Lundin Petroleum is a Swedish independent oil and gas exploration and production company with a well balanced portfolio of world-class assets in Europe, Africa, Russia and the Far East. The Company is listed at the Nordic Exchange, Sweden (ticker "LUPE"). Lundin Petroleum has existing proven and probable reserves of 184,2 million barrels of oil equivalent (MMboe) as at 1 January 2008.
